- 1Simultaneous Equations3 marks
2 teas and 3 cakes cost £13.50. 3 teas and 2 cakes cost £12.25. Find the price of a tea.
- 2Direct and Inverse Proportion3 marks
y is directly proportional to x. When x = 8, y = 32. Work out y when x = 12.
- 3SOHCAHTOA (Trigonometry)3 marks
A right-angled triangle has a hypotenuse of 17 cm and an angle of 64°. Work out the side opposite that angle, to 1 decimal place.
- 4Probability Trees3 marks
A bag holds 10 red and 2 blue counters. Two are taken without replacement. Work out the probability both are red.
- 5Frequency Trees3 marks
140 people were surveyed. 50 were adults, of whom 25 said yes. 45 of the children said yes. How many said yes altogether?
